Assistant HHS Secretary Visits UNM Center for Reproductive Health

Admiral Rachel L. Levine, MD, Assistant Secretary for Health in the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services, paid a visit to The University of New Mexico Center for Reproductive Health on Thursday, May 26, to underscore the Biden administration’s support for reproductive rights.

Levine met with Eve Espey, MD, chair of the UNM Department of Obstetrics & Gynecology, vice chair Lisa Hofler, MD, MPH, MBA, center director Amber Truehart, MD, A. Robb McLean, MD, chief medical officer of the UNM Medical Group, Inc., Tracie Collins, MD, MPH, dean of the College of Population Health and other reproductive justice partners working throughout the state.
